Very comfortable for special sportswear

I like it so far. I spent $200 on a pair of fleece lined pants in Duluth. I decided to try these because I had been looking at them for a while. I ordered 5x=38. 4x=36. And 3x = 35 (only 1 seller I've seen with an actual waist of 35 but maybe it's 34?) I'm not sure. But 4x=36 suits me best. I'm usually 38 so I say they're tall. 5 x actually fit but they are really roomy and likely. It looks messy, but I still only wear it to work. 3 x also fit, but almost perfectly. I like a little more space but they were still comfortable. I love the elastic waist. They're lighter than my Duluth pants but half the price and keep me warm even on a 30 degree day working 9 hours outdoors. The wind didn't go. I like how they look. I wish there was an option for a shorter inseam, but these are winter pants and you'll probably wear them with boots rather than flip flops to compensate for the extra length over boots.
